Anand to host Mexico’s foreign secretary

Foreign Affairs Minister Anita Anand (Oakville East, Ont.) will host Mexican Foreign Secretary Roberto Velasco Álvarez in Ottawa to discuss bilateral priorities under the Canada-Mexico Action Plan. The two will take part in a joint press conference at 11:45 a.m., following their meeting. Details are available online.

Assembly of First Nations Water Walk

The Assembly of First Nations (AFN) hosts a Water Walk ahead of its Annual General Assembly. The Water Walk is open to First Nations chiefs, knowledge keepers, AFN council members, First Nations individuals, government officials, and partners. PIPSC to hold return-to-office health and safety action

The Professional Institute of the Public Service of Canada (PIPSC) will hold a return-to-office workplace health and safety action, calling for a “presence with purpose” approach to office attendance. Senator Woo at press conference on Gaza

ISG Senator Yuen Paul Woo (B.C.), along with human rights advocates, medical professionals and faith leaders, will hold a press conference marking 1,000 days since the start of the war in Gaza and calling on Canada to take action under international law. Diab to participate in a Canada Day citizenship ceremony in Ottawa

Minister of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Lena Metlege Diab (Halifax West, N.S.) will welcome 52 of Canada’s newest citizens from 26 different countries at a special Canada Day citizenship ceremony. Citizenship Judge Rania Sfeir will preside over the ceremony. Contact Taous.Ait@cic.gc.ca.

RCMP Musical Ride sunset ceremonies

The Royal Canadian Mounted Police will host its annual Musical Ride Sunset Ceremonies in Ottawa from June 25 to 28, with performances beginning nightly at 7 p.m. at the RCMP Musical Ride Centre.
